You're right though Serge, it does sound a bit arrogant -- there's a discussion thread around here somewhere about meaning but the upshot is, unless it's a point of clarity that I feel is important to make, I tend to feel that explaining a poem kills it. At the very least, the poet's explanation will preclude all other possible meanings for some people and that's not really doing the job that I think poetry ought to do. It IS important to make sure that there are enough "keys" in a poem for people to unlock meaning themselves though -- and that's the difference between open meaning and deliberate obscurity.
